Cryptocurrency Q&A How does a router choose the best route?

How does a router choose the best route?

EnchantedNebula EnchantedNebula Sat Aug 10 2024 | 7 answers 1813
How does a router determine the most efficient path for data to travel through a network? When faced with multiple potential routes, what criteria does it use to evaluate and select the best one? Does it consider factors like distance, bandwidth availability, or congestion levels? And how does it adapt to changes in the network environment, ensuring that the chosen route remains optimal over time? Routing processes present various routes to the router, and it is the router's responsibility to decide which ones to install. This decision is based on the administrative distance of each route, a metric that determines the trustworthiness of the path.
